Theo James has admitted that he 'still has to hustle' for acting roles after over a decade in the industry and a number of his high profile projects under his belt. 

The actor, 40, who gained recognition for his leading role in Guy Ritchie's The Gentlemen, recalled having to 'fight' for his part in The White Lotus, which he later went on to gain a Primetime Emmy Awards nomination for. 

Covering Mr Porter's digital title The Journal this week, Theo said that whilst people assume 'doors start just swinging open,' this hasn't been the case for him. 

He played the role of smug holidaymaker Cameron Sullivan in season two of the black comedy drama series, which was created by Mike White. 

It follows the guests and employees of the fictional White Lotus resort chain, whose interactions are affected by their various psychosocial dysfunctions.

Speaking of his role in the critically acclaimed HBO series, Theo said: 'People think once you’ve "made it", the doors just swing open. But the truth is, you’re always hustling.'

He continued: 'Even with The White Lotus, I had to fight for that role. There’s this balance between what you want and what the industry thinks you should want.' 

Theo explained how the 'gnawing sense of insecurity' behind Cameron's bravado is what drew him to the character. 

'I’ve always been drawn to the contradictions in people. It’s the flaws that make a character interesting. I suppose the same could be said about us all,' he added.  

Last year it was confirmed that production on season three had begun in Southeast Asia when the show's official Instagram shared a snap of a slate being used on the first day of filming on February 13.

The photo was captioned: 'Unforgettable experiences are in the making at #TheWhiteLotus. We are eager to welcome new guests to our resort in Thailand,' but it seems Cameron and wife Daphne, played by Meghann Fahy, will not be returning for the drama.

During an appearance on Today with Hoda & Jenna, Theo confirmed: 'No, I am not going to Thailand.

'I'm excited to see that. I think they're having a great time out there, and they're out there a long time, I think it's even longer,' he added, referring to the four months he spent in Taormina, Sicily, filming White Lotus season two.  

But there's plenty of other familiar names joining the new cast including Natasha Rothwell, who played put-upon beauty therapist Belinda in the first series and Brit actors Jason Isaacs who played Lucius Malfoy in Harry Potter and Aimee Lou Wood from Sex Education.

Patrick Schwarzenegger, son of Arnie and Maria Shriver, plays a leading role alongside Thai actors Dom Hetrakul and Tayme Thapthimthong.

A gang of forty-something Hollywood actresses including Carrie Coon (The Gilded Age) Leslie Bibb (The Babysitter), Michelle Monaghan (Mission Impossible) and indie film actress Parker Posey could suggest they are a group of wealthy American women seeking some sort of high-end spiritual healing.

HBO also revealed Walton Goggins, Sarah Catherine Hook, Sam Nivola, and The Last Kingdom's Arnas Fedaravičius have been cast for season three.

As for what happens on screen, all the actors have signed 'multiple' non-disclosure agreements to try to keep the identity of the body found floating in a meditation pond a secret – and of how and why the murder happened. There is also set to be a big name guest star who joins mid-series.
